Seanergy Maritime Holdings (SHIP) Q1 2025 earnings summary

Executive summary

  • Entered 2025 with strong momentum after a record 2024, focusing on disciplined growth and shareholder value despite a softer Q1 earnings environment.

  • Net revenues for Q1 2025 were $24.2 million, down from $38.3 million in Q1 2024, reflecting a seasonally weak dry bulk market.

  • Reported net loss of $6.8 million and adjusted net loss of $5.2 million, compared to net income of $10.2 million and adjusted net income of $11.6 million in Q1 2024.

  • Declared a $0.05 per share quarterly cash dividend, exceeding the usual formula and marking the 14th consecutive quarterly distribution.

  • Fleet expanded to 21 vessels with the delivery of two high-quality Japanese-built ships, enhancing fleet quality and cash flow visibility.

Financial highlights

  • Q1 2025 revenue was $24.2 million, EBITDA $6.6 million, and net loss $6.8 million; adjusted EBITDA reached $8 million, with an adjusted net loss of $5.2 million.

  • Daily TCE was $13,403, outperforming the Baltic Capesize Index by 3%.

  • Daily OpEx reduced by 7% year-over-year to $6,629 due to improved ship management efficiency.

  • Cash and cash equivalents as of March 31, 2025, were $30.9 million; shareholders' equity stood at $254.8 million.

  • Net cash provided by operating activities was $5.6 million, down from $14.5 million in Q1 2024.

Outlook and guidance

  • Q2 2025 TCE guidance is approximately $19,100–$19,074, indicating a strong sequential improvement.

  • 79% of Q2 operating days fixed at an estimated TCE rate of $19,660; about one-third of operating days for the rest of 2025 secured at over $22,000/day.

  • Expectation to return to profitability in Q2, supported by market recovery and hedging.
